In July of 2017 Amanda moved to Bakersfield. She was overweight, unhappy and felt trapped in her life.

Amanda’s husband looked at her and said: “Why do you act like you hate me and the kids? “

Healthy Habits in Amanda’s Life:

  • Every 2-3 hours eating.
  • Drinks half her body weight in ounces water every day. 
  • Every morning she is up by 6 AM.
  • It’s nap-time from 1-3PM. 
  • Every day she does a load of laundry. 
  • Every night before she goes to bed, all her dishes are done.
